How many people have made it to the top of Mt Everest? <\/h2>\n

Climbing Mount Everest is no small feat – it requires immense physical and mental strength and stamina. So it’s no surprise that, as of January 2023, only 6,338 different people have been able to reach the summit. Of those, Kami Rita Sherpa of Nepal holds the record for the most summits, at an impressive 26 times. Only 5,000 people have summited Mount Everest since the first climbers made it to the top in 1953. The climb generally follows months of preparation, time spent acclimatizing to the low-oxygen environment at high altitudes, and many shorter treks up the mountain from Base Camp.<\/p>\n
